Why We Love Sapphires
The deep blue color of sapphires is not only stunning but also symbolizes loyalty, wisdom, and truth. Sapphires are durable and second only to diamonds in hardness, making them ideal for daily wear.
Description

The Curaçao ring is set with a center oval Sri Lankan sapphire of 1.50 carat. On the sides there are 16 round sapphire set in degrade from dark to light color.

The total carat weight of a standard size is approximately 2.60 carats.

JEWELLERY CARE

To maintain the shine and cleanliness of your jewellery, clean them once a week using warm water, a soft toothbrush, and soap.

Avoid using hand sanitisers as they can harm gemstones. Remember to remove your jewellery before using any hand sanitiser.

Additionally, it is recommended to have your jewellery professionally cleaned, re-polished, and have the precious stone settings checked every 1 to 2 years. This will help keep your jewelry in great condition for years to come.
